Computer Science Implementation Plan

Overview

In May 2022, Governor Brown directed the Oregon Department of Education (ODE) and the Higher Education Coordinating Commission (HECC) to develop a statewide implementation plan for computer science education, which would provide access to comprehensive computer science education opportunities to every public school student in this state by the 2027-2028 school year. As part of this process, ODE and HECC are reaching out to partners and the community to conduct broad engagement and ensure this plan is developed with Oregon voices and addresses the current inequities that exist in Computer Science Education.

Timeline

Timeline spanning November 2022 to August 2023. See alternate description below. Alternate description: Phase I Engagement is 11/22 - 1/23. Consult Group meetings and implementation plan writing is 2/23 - 3/23. Phase II Engagement is 4/23 - 6/23. Consult Group meeting and implementation plan writing is 7/23 - 8/23.

Consult Group

To support the Computer Science implementation plan, ODE and HECC are establishing a Computer Science Consult Group. The group will meet regularly from February 2022 through August 2023 to review engagement summaries, draft recommendations, and advise ODE and HECC staff. Applications for the Consult Group closed January 31, 2023 and are current under review.
